Anacletus

About Anacletus
Anacletus (also called Cletus) was the third Bishop of Rome (Pope), serving from around 79-92 AD, between Linus and Clement. Early sources sometimes list Cletus and Anacletus as two different people, but they are now understood to be the same person. According to tradition, Anacletus was ordained by Peter himself and served during the persecution under Emperor Domitian. He was martyred and buried near Peter on Vatican Hill. Little is definitively known of his pontificate, but he represents the early papal succession linking Peter to later bishops of Rome.
